    I have given up on the OEM temp/compas gauge as I have a Toupe(tan) Interior that never had trim for it. I have a 2005 SR5 4x4 v6 with tan interior, and looking at one of those auto dimming mirrors with the temp gauge in it.

    Does anyone know if the tacomas with the tan interior have the temp gauge pre wired for use in this mirror like the grey interiors?

    Anyone know of the best place to get the auto dimming mirrors from?

    I have a 2010 SR5 4x4 I4 with a tan/biege interior (I'm assuming this is the same as toupe). It did come prewired with a temp sensor and plugs in the overhead console.

    I installed a Gentex mirror and tried to wire it to the Toyota temp sensor but it did not work. Fortunately the mirror came with it's own temperature sensor so I installed that and wired it in and it worked great. The compass is built into the mirror.

    I ran all the wires along the windshield in the headliner and along the front drivers column. 12V power was found by the front drivers kickplate with use of a multimeter.
